Contact time. The pump. I can make a diy skimmer with a piece of pvc tube and an air stone and air pump. It will work. Doesnt make it better than say the $800 ferrari skimmer the op is talking about.
For me. Its fit. Form. And function. Cost is their too.

In the pics the skimate looks wet. I would lower the water level down in the skimmer body and let the foam build up over a day. If it needs a 1/16th turn to raise. Raise. Wait awhile. Do again. Lol.

Darker chunkier skimate is prefered over wet skimate imo.

Do a search with the terms "Ken Feldman Protein Skimmer". His research group did studies 11 years ago on skimmers and found there wasn't any real difference beteeen the different brands/models. Bubbles is bubbles. You should note there is no quantitative measurement for skimmers like there is for lights or pumps.
Sure there’s a difference. Put 2 skimmers in the same tank at the same time and the one that collects more skimmate is better. What you will find is that smaller more abundant bubbles with the right amount of turbulence, flowing in the right direction in the right shape vessel will produce more skimmate.

Ok and ? It works great i think lol.. had to empty it every day since ive had it. Nasty smelling liquid.
As mentioned darker more concentrated skimmate is the goal for most. Don’t know the size of your tank but keep an eye on salinity because you’re taking out saltwater and probably topping off with fresh
